如何使用pyodbc连接到cqcm

时间:2014-08-20 13:12:46

标签: python pyodbc clearquest

  1. 我试图通过使用pyodbc连接到clearquest并获得以下错误...
  2. connection = pyodbc.connect(' DSN = ClearQuest; PWD = systest1') pyodbc.Error:(' IM002',' [IM002] [Microsoft] [ODBC驱动程序管理器]未找到数据源名称且未指定默认驱动程序(0)(SQLDriverConnect)')

    1. 当我尝试打印系统中可用的数据源时,将打印以下可用数据源。
    2. {' MS Access数据库':' Microsoft Access驱动程序(* .mdb, .accdb)',' dBASE文件':&# 39; Microsoft Access dBASE驱动程序( .dbf,* .ndx, .mdx)',' Excel文件':' Microsoft Excel驱动程序( .xls,* .xlsx,* .xlsm,*。xlsb)'}

      任何人都可以帮我解决这个错误吗?

1 个答案:

答案 0 :(得分:1)

如果您没有在“ODBC数据源管理器”中定义DSN,则必须在连接字符串中提供所有连接信息:驱动程序名称,主机名等。

请参阅pyodbc文档中的DSN-less Connections。但它没有ClearQuest的细节。

我没有使用ClearQuest的经验,所以你应该看看它的文档。快速搜索给了我这个: